The synthesis, coordination and electrochemical studies of metallocene bis(crown ether) receptor molecules. Single-crystal x-ray structure of a ferrocene bis(crown ether) potassium complex

Beer PD, Sikanyika H, Slawin AMZ, Williams DJ

The condensation of 1,1′-bis(chlorocarbonyl)ferrocene and 1,1′-bis(chlorocarbonyl) ruthenocene with 4-aminobenzo-15-crown-5 gives the metallocene bis(crown ether) ligands 1,1′-bis[(2,3,5,6,8,9,11,12-octahydro-1,4,7,10,13-benzopentaoxacyclopentadecin-15-yl) amino]carbonylferrocene (4) and the ruthenocene analogue (5). 13C NMR titrations of 4 and 5 with Na+, K+ and Cs+ alkali metal salts lead to titration curves interpreted as suggesting 1:1 stoichiometry. The single-crystal X-ray structure of [4K]PF6· 4MeOH reveals an intramolecular sandwich complex with the potassium guest cation in the solid state. Competition fast atom bombardment (FAB) mass spectrometry selectivity experiments show 4 and 5 to exhibit exclusive K+ selective complexation over either Na+ or Cs+. © 1989.
